Fasterlouder is super-duper excited to announce that the alt-country crooner Ryan Adams will be back in the country this August for a tour that will take in shows in Melbourne, Sydney and for the first time in Adelaide and Brisbane. And he’ll be bringing his band The Cardinals along for the ride.

As well as sharing an all-too-similar name with a certain ‘adult contemporary’ rocker from Canada, Ryan Adams got his name out there early in his career as part of the band Whiskeytown. Five years down the track and after several albums he decided to take it solo, which was when things really took off for him. He released Heartbreaker in 2000 and he’s been nothing but prolific ever since, releasing a handful more solo albums as well as three albums with The Cardinals.

When he returns to Australia it’ll be on the back of his latest release with The Cardinals titled Easy, Tiger, which is already racking up the glowing reviews. Both Rolling Stone and the Sydney Morning Herald loved it (not to mention Fasterlouder), praising it for its unique blend of alt-country rhythms and mellow, mournful pop music and hinting that it might very well be his best release yet.

Tickets go on sale next Friday 6th July, catch Ryan Adams & The Cardinals at the flowing dates…

Saturday 18th August: The Tivoli, Brisbane
Monday 20th August: Palais Theatre, Melbourne
Wednesday 22nd August: Her Majesty’s Theatre, Adelaide
Thursday 23rd August: Enmore Theatre, Sydney
